Today is World Autism Day. This day raises awareness and promotes acceptance of autism.
As a parent of a daughter with autism, I see both challenges and joys.
Autism has impacted our family in unexpected ways. It has brought frustration and celebration. We have learned patience, empathy, and unconditional love. With acceptance and support, individuals with autism can thrive.
Our journey has not been easy. We have felt isolated, misunderstood, and overwhelmed at times. We often wonder if we are doing enough for our daughter. Yet, our love for her remains constant.
As a family, we commit to facing the challenges of autism together. We learn to communicate in her language and see the world through her eyes. We celebrate her unique gifts and talents.
However, we cannot do this alone. We need a community that accepts individuals with autism. This community should recognize their value and contributions. It should provide opportunities for education, employment, and socialization.
